Сколько разных чисел, входящих в интервал [90; 160], могут быть выведены на экран по результату выполнения данного
Сколько разных чисел, входящих в интервал [90; 160], могут быть выведены на экран по результату выполнения данного алгоритма?
Мартышка 69
Для решения этой задачи мы должны разобраться в алгоритме и понять, какие числа он может выводить на экран.Алгоритм представляет собой цикл, который будет выполняться по порядку для каждого числа из интервала [90; 160]. Начнем с объяснения пошагового решения:
1. Установим счетчик чисел в 0. Счетчик будет использоваться для подсчета разных чисел.
2. Начнем цикл от 90 до 160. Для каждого числа в интервале выполним следующие действия:
а. Разложим число на его составляющие цифры. Например, для числа 123 мы получим цифры 1, 2 и 3.
б. Проверим уникальность каждой цифры. Если все цифры числа уникальны, то счетчик увеличивается на 1.
в. Цикл продолжится с выполнением следующей итерации для следующего числа в интервале.
3. По окончании цикла получим количество разных чисел, которые могут быть выведены на экран.
Теперь давайте решим задачу с помощью алгоритма:
Счетчик = 0
Для каждого числа от 90 до 160 выполнить:
а. Разложим число на его составляющие цифры.
б. Если все цифры числа уникальны, то:
- Увеличим счетчик на 1.
в. Перейдем к следующему числу.
Окончание.
Давайте теперь реализуем алгоритм и посчитаем количество разных чисел, которые могут быть выведены на экран.
В решении этой задачи, обратите внимание, что числа с повторяющимися цифрами (например, 111 или 122) не будут выводиться на экран по результатам выполнения алгоритма. Теперь перейдем к выполнению алгоритма и подсчету ответа.